Step 1
Preheat the oven to 350 degrees.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
Step 2
Mash bananas with a fork.
Step 3
Add all ingredients into a large bowl and stir until combined. Add your "add-ins" in the batter now if you are making the whole batch the same flavor. If you want to customize each cookie (i.e. some with nuts, some with chocolate, etc. wait to add those until the cookies are spooned onto the tray.
Step 4
Spoon cookies onto the cookie sheet. Add any additional toppings before baking. Cookies will not rise or change shape while baking.
Step 5
Bake for 18 minutes until bottoms start to brown. Cookies will not change shape (or change much in color) so keep an eye on them as cooking times can vary.
Step 6
Allow to cool then enjoy!
